To remind our readers, an untethered jailbreak is a jailbreak that doesn’t require an external reboot. In a tethered jailbreak, you have to boot the iPhone from an external device every time you restart it. But in an untethered jailbreak, this is not needed. Every time you reboot the device, it is jailbroken.
Pod2g released the untethered jailbreak for iPhone 4 a few days ago and had been working on one for iPhone 4S. The untethered jailbreak for iPhone 4S also means that it will also work for iPad 2. In his latest blog post, he posted a video about iPhone 4S untethered jailbreak. The video posted below has been captured by Pod2g’s friend and a very notable iOS hacker @DHowett.

ION AIR PRO HD sports video camera was first showcased at CES 2012, in March. The video camera has officially been released yesterday. The ION AIR PRO HD can capture and share high-definition video and still images on the go. With the ION Wi-Fi PODZ, users can control camera functions and settings, view the action as it happens through live streaming and share their images and videos instantly to Facebook, YouTube, and email. To get the full benefits the free ION CAMERA app for iOS (iPhone/iPad/iPod) needs to be installed. Five different packages of the camera are available now, including three basic ION camera. The starting price of these packages is $229.99.

In April 2012, Nokia proudly announced that Lumia 610 would be able to run the Windows Phone version of Skype. Later on, Skype announced that it won’t support Skype for Windows Phone on devices with 256MB RAM. As Lumia 610 got only 256MB of RAM inside it, the future of Skype support in the handset was in jeopardy. According to reports, Nokia has officially pulled out Skype for Windows from Lumia 610 handsets because of unsatisfactory user experience.
